DmitryShlyomin
@DmitryShlyomin
[спагетти-кодер]

Как организовать работу гита во внутренней папке проекта?

Есть проект на любом фреймворке (например, laravel), он имеет свою структуру, так же есть верстальщик, который в этом ничего не понимает, вопрос, как с помощью гита организовать такую штуку:

2 пользователя — разработчик и верстальщик
У разработчика полный доступ ко всему проекту
У вестальщика только в MySuperApp/assets
Верстальщик может пушить только внутри assets, другие папки он не видит и не может редактировать

То есть такая картина получается, я, как разработчик, делаю свои дела: коммиты, пуши (как проекта в целом, так и assets по необходимости), верстальщик пушить и пуллить может только assets, чтобы я сам потом gulp'ом всё собирал (образно)

В гите не очень разбираюсь, если Вам лень отвечать, скажите, в какую сторону гуглить, это уже поможет)
Заранее благодарен.
  • Вопрос задан
  • 265 просмотров
Решения вопроса 2
git submodule / subtree

https://habrahabr.ru/post/75964/
Ответ написан
Комментировать
sergey-kuznetsov
@sergey-kuznetsov Куратор тега Git
Автоматизатор
В 2022 году наверное можно пользоваться sparse-checkout
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ы